摘 要:现有本地污水处理工艺在水质波动较大时,存在去除率低、运行稳定性差,且占地面积大、操作管理不方便等弊端。为了解决这些弊端,采用MBR工艺进行生活污水处理,以乌鲁木齐市某环境工程有限公司在水木尚城小区所做的生活污水处理工程为例,监测其水样,研究MBR工艺处理效果。结果显示,此工艺处理后出水水质各项指标均达到《城市污水利用-景观环境用水水质》要求。污水处理费用为0.78元/m3,年节省水量25.56万吨,年节省费用42.42万元,具有良好的社会和经济效益。There were low removal rate,poor stability operation,large occupation and inconvenient operation and management under great fluctuation of influent water quality of sewage treatment. For solving the disadvantages,we have taken Shuimu Shangcheng Community Wastewater Treatment Project of One Environmental Engineering Company in Urumqi,which was designed as a MBR facility,as an example and have monitored the water quality to analyze the treatment effect. The practice showed that the effluent quality basically reaches the standard of The Municipal Wastewater Reuse- Landscape Water Quality ( GB / T 18921- 2002). The cost of project operation was 0. 78 yuan per cubic meters and the water of 255600 tons of water can be saved yearly with a benefit of 424200 yuan. It had good social and economic benefits.
